Abstract
The utility model relates to a special hand truck for the patient inserted treatment, which comprises a hand truck stand, a lift platform, a lifting device and a backing board, wherein the lifting device is mounted at the hand truck stand, the lift platform is connected with an output end of the lifting device, the lift platform is mounted with a track, a folding trolley is mounted on the side surface of the backing board, the backing board is mounted at the track through the folding trolley, a compression-hemostatic sandbag fixing belt of blood vessel puncture point and a knee joint fixing belt are arranged on the backing board, an extension infusion stand is arranged on the side surface of the truck stand. The utility model has the advantages of simple manufacturing technique, low cost and convenient operation, thereby the burden of the nurses and the pain of the patient are reduced, furthermore, the complication such as bleeding-out is avoided and the treatment effect is guaranteed.

Background technology
Develop rapidly along with Medical Technology, intervention radiation diagnosis and treatment technology has been widely used in the diagnosis and treatment of clinical disease, the expansion in interventional therapy field and development have related to many subjects, comprise: the multiple disease of systems such as cerebrovascular, cardiovascular, breathing, digestion, urinary system, reproduction, peripheral blood vessel, spinal column and extremity, as: the angioplasty of the heart, cerebral angiography and various diseases, Embolization, Stent, interventional therapeutic technique of malignant tumor or the like.The patient who implements interventional therapy and diagnosis clinically is more and more.
Interventional therapy belongs to the wound technology, when carrying out intervention diagnosis and treatment, the disease of whichever subject all need carry out femoral artery, femoral vein, subclavian vein, jugular vein, scratch the vascular puncture at positions such as tremulous pulse, just can carry out the operation of conduit, reach the purpose of diagnosis and treatment disease, the most frequently used clinically is femoral artery, femoral venous puncture, because it is moving, the more common syringe needle of venipuncture sheath pipe is thick, generally between 6F ~ 8F, need in the interventional therapy process to carry out anticoagulant with the heparin medicine in addition, finish in operation and to extract sheath Guan Houru and deal with improperly and easily cause massive hemorrhage, therefore need artificial hemostasis by compression 20 minutes, and then with sandbag Pressur hemostatic 6 hours, and it is crooked to require the patient to keep the puncture side lower limb stretch at bed rest period, the inaccurate displacement of pressurization sandbag causes life danger in order to avoid cause massive hemorrhage.
At present traditional method is on the interventional procedure bed that allows patient oneself lie in to have no to restrict, stretch the lower limb operation that undergos surgery by patient is conscious, need longer operating time and get old and weak to tolerate the patient who couches for a long time for the state of an illness is complicated, often occur involuntary limbs in the art and touch phenomenon, and the carrying out of influence operation.Will very heavy sandbag after operation finishes being placed on vascular puncture point place allows patient oneself with the fixing sandbag of hands, and need 5 ~ 7 people (shoulder neck, waist, buttocks, shank, transfusion bottle, each people, fixedly transport vehicle 2 people) jointly patient to be lifted on the locomotive, in handling process, to keep patient's shank to stretch, sandbag can not be shifted, the special messenger is lifting transfusion bottle, brought very big difficulty for the nursery work personnel, also increased misery, in the process that patient moves, easily caused sandbag displacement and leg curvature to cause that point of puncture is hemorrhage simultaneously to patient.Need same process patient to be lifted on the sick bed after getting back to the ward again, and still need to keep shank to stretch, sandbag can not be shifted and continue 6 ~ 8 hours.Because patient is very tired and patient is out of hand in bed on operating-table, traditional sick bed does not have restraint device again, a lot of patients can not tolerate this pressure position, so often occur the hemorrhage and big complication such as hematoma of point of puncture that patient's limbs are touched, the sandbag displacement causes behind the interventional procedure.
Summary of the invention
This utility model is at the deficiency of patient's mobile technology in the existing interventional therapy process, provide a kind of easy for operation, reduce nursing work load, guarantee the special-purpose mover of interventional therapy patient of therapeutic effect.
The special-purpose mover of interventional therapy patient of the present utility model adopts following technical solution:
The special-purpose mover of interventional therapy patient comprises carrying vehicle frame, lifting platform, elevating mechanism and backing plate, elevating mechanism is installed on the carrying vehicle frame, lifting platform is connected with the elevating mechanism outfan, track is installed on the lifting platform, the backing plate side is equipped with folding pulley, backing plate is installed in orbit by folding pulley, is provided with vascular puncture point hemostasis by compression sandbag fixing band and knee brace above the backing plate, and the vehicle frame side is provided with flexible drip stand.
Track comprises trapped orbit and folding track, and folding track is hinged on an end of trapped orbit.
Lifting platform is made up of cross bar and vertical pole, and cross bar and vertical pole link together by sliding sleeve.
Elevating mechanism is made up of elevating lever, nut, leading screw and rocking handle, and leading screw is installed on the carrying vehicle frame, and nut is installed on the leading screw, and rocking handle is installed in an end of leading screw, and elevating lever and nut are hinged.
During use, patient lies on the backing plate, is transported to the interventional therapy chamber from the ward, and special-purpose mover is close to the interventional procedure bed, is adjusted to and operates a co-altitude, opens folding track.Push backing plate to the interventional procedure bed together with patient along track, remove the carrying vehicle frame then, when operation of undergoing surgery stretches with the maintenance shank with the fixing knee joint of knee brace.To be placed on sandbag fixation on the vascular puncture point with the sandbag fixing band behind the end of operation, in order to avoid the sandbag displacement causes massive hemorrhage.It is parallel near the operation bed to carry vehicle frame then, and backing plate is pushed in the track of carrying vehicle frame together with patient.Transfusion bottle is hung on the telescopic drip stand.Transport patient behind the ward, utilize track to move on on the sick bed together with patient on backing plate, untie two fixing bands after 6 hours, withdraw from backing plate and get final product.Have only 1 ~ 2 people just can finish patient's mobile working like this, whole process patient keeps motionless, has not only alleviated nursing staff's burden but also alleviated patient's misery, has also avoided simultaneously the generation of complication such as hemorrhage.
This utility model manufacturing process is simple, and cost is low, and is easy for operation, not only alleviated nursing staff's burden but also alleviated patient's misery, also avoided simultaneously the generation of complication such as hemorrhage, guaranteed therapeutic effect.

The specific embodiment
Embodiment
Structure of the present utility model as shown in drawings.The special-purpose mover of interventional therapy patient comprises carrying vehicle frame 17, lifting platform, elevating mechanism and backing plate 1.The side of carrying vehicle frame 17 is provided with Height Adjustable flexible drip stand 13, and the bottom is equipped with universal wheel 5.Elevating mechanism is made up of preceding elevating lever 18, back elevating lever 19, preceding nut 20, back nut 21, leading screw 7 and rocking handle 6, leading screw 7 is installed on the carrying vehicle frame 17, preceding nut 20 and back nut 21 are installed in the front and rear part of leading screw 7 respectively, the thread rotary orientation of preceding nut 20 and back nut 21 is opposite, and two sections screw threads that rotation direction is opposite are correspondingly also arranged on the leading screw 7.Rocking handle 6 is installed in an end of leading screw 7, and the lower end of preceding elevating lever 18 and preceding nut 20 are hinged, and the lower end of back elevating lever 19 and back nut 21 are hinged.Lifting platform is made up of front rail 8, rear transverse rod 9, left vertical pole 10, right vertical pole 11 and connecting rod 12, and left vertical pole 10 all is connected with rear transverse rod 9 with front rail 8 by sliding sleeve 4 with right vertical pole 11.Connecting rod 12 has four, and its upper end is hinged with four ends of front rail 8 and rear transverse rod 9 respectively, and the lower end is hinged with carrying vehicle frame 17 respectively.Front rail 8 is hinged with the upper end of preceding elevating lever 18, and rear transverse rod 9 is hinged with the upper end of back elevating lever 19.Two trapped orbits 3 are installed on the left vertical pole 10 of lifting platform and the right vertical pole 11, and an end of trapped orbit 3 is hinged with folding track 2.The side of backing plate 1 is equipped with hinged with it, rotating folding pulley 16.Backing plate 1 is installed on the trapped orbit 3 by folding pulley 16, has cushion on the backing plate 1.Be provided with vascular puncture point hemostasis by compression sandbag fixing band 14 and knee brace 15 above the backing plate 1.By rocking handle 6 drive leading screws 7 rotate make before nut 20 and back nut 21 move horizontally, thereby move the lower end of elevating lever 18 and back elevating lever 19 before driving, the upper end is then risen or is descended, and drives front rail 8 and rear transverse rod 9 again and rises or descend.Front rail 8 and rear transverse rod 9 drive left vertical pole 10, right vertical pole 11 and trapped orbit 3 liftings, backing plate 1 lifting thereupon on the trapped orbit 3.
Patient lies in and delivers to the interventional procedure chamber on the backing plate 1, and when being transported to the interventional procedure bedside, rotation crank 6 is adjusted the height of backing plate 1, makes itself and operation bed high together.Folding track 2 is turned up, made itself and trapped orbit 3 be the level position.Then carrying vehicle frame 17 is pushed to operate bed, folding track 2 is dropped on the operation bed, pulley 16 is rolled over 90 ° downwards it is dropped on the track, promote backing plate 1 to the operation bed.Again carrying vehicle frame 17 is pushed away away, the pulley on the backing plate 1 16 is upwards turned up, make itself and backing plate 1 level, so just finished that patient is transported to a process of operating bed from the ward.
Fix knee joint with knee brace 15 when undergoing surgery operation, keep shank to stretch.End of operation with the sandbag fixing band 14 of hemostasis by compression be fixed on vascular puncture point above, turn up folding track 2 then, adjust the height of carrying vehicle frame 17, to carry vehicle frame 17 and press close to the operation bed, folding pulley 16 drops on the folding track 2 it downwards, the backing plate 1 that has patient is pushed to trapped orbit 3, be folded down folding track 2, so just finished that patient is transported to process on the mover from operation bed.
Equally, behind the ward, backing plate 1 is shifted onto on the sick bed together with patient, withdrawn from backing plate 1 after 6 hours and get final product.
